如何把软件生成二维码 怎样从交易单号生成二维码?
怎样从交易单号生成二维码?
1、当我们你选择可以使用扫码支付,必须会直接出现直接下载包,你选择PHPsdk包并且下载,上网下载到本地后会才发现是一个tp5框架,仅仅少了一个Common文件夹,把下载好的sdk包放进去。在等待内部函数......
2、设置中怎么支付合法授权目录,扫码顺利后的回调地址
3、怎么支付模式二
4、实现程序代码:
lt?php
namespaceappindexcontroller
classIndex
{
privatefunctionindex()
{
require_onceAPP_
$input new WxPayUnifiedOrder()
//可以设置商品描述
$input-gtSetBody(测试3商品)
//系统设置订单号---这里建议使用的时间,总之是自己生成的
$input-gtSetOut_trade_yes(date(YmdHis))
//设置中订单金额(单位:分)
$input-gtSetTotal_fee(1)
//系统设置同步异步得到通知地址
$input-gtSetNotify_url()
//系统设置交易类型
$input-gtSetTrade_type(context)
//可以设置商品ID
$input-gtSetProduct_id(123456780)
//动态创建统一下单后API
$resultWxPayAPI::unifiedOrder($input)
//生成二维码图片,在这里毕竟我们自己软件调试的需要改配置的严格效验true可以修改为false
$code_url$result[code_url]
$objltimg($code_url)./dstrok
echo$imageurl
}
}
?rlm
5、必须注意一点在支付同步异步处理中的回调地址,是有并非你的授权地址,如何处理支付异步帮忙的代码,:
lt?php
namespaceappindexcontroller
classNotify
{
statefunctionindex()
{
require_onceAPP_
$msg WxPayApi::notify(function($result){
//签名校验
//查询订单号,如果不是不存在地,return
//如果订单已未知,且订单也被一次性处理过,return
//假如订单没有被如何处理,去处理订单
},$msg)
}
}
?dstrok
注意:如果不是异步验证验证的时候建议使用对通过签名验证,是不能访问到这个方法的。
用二维码生成器制作了一个二维码怎样上传内容?
单图片:
草料二维码生成器里,先注册。首页导航栏点图片,可以上传生成就好。
图片加文字:
草料二维码生成器里,先可以注册。然后在管理后台——活码里刚建活码你选择图文,就可以不可以制作了。但在线版本应该是不能一个二维码可以上传一张图片,到底对你够不够。
那就是再添加内容对吧?很简单的,在二维码生成软件中生成二维码之后,鼠标双击二维码,在图形属性-数据源中,选择类型你要的数据类型,如下图:
版权声明:本文内容由互联网用户自发贡献,本站不承担相关法律责任.如有侵权/违法内容,本站将立刻删除。